#5dfe69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dfe69 is composed of 36.5% red, 99.6%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 124.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 68%. #5dfe69 color hex could be obtained by blending #baffd2 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#5dfe69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d01 is the darkest color, while #f9fff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dfe69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8b3a9 is the less saturated color, while #5dfe69 is the most saturated one.
